Stage design presents visual imagery, creates physical spaces, and translates theatrical literature. It analyzes text, music, and historical forms. Stage design is part of visual production, creating environments and backdrops for theater, film, parades, concerts, ephemeral art installations, and television.
This minor in scenic design provides an understanding of the process and practice of designing, visualizing, and constructing stage sets. Design projects will be developed in collaboration with the Theatre, Dance, Music, and Visual Arts programs.
